In addition, one of the broadest government markets is referred to as the public sector. So, what does public sector mean? To put it simply, public sector jobs are necessary positions that are financed by taxpayer cash and there to serve the public's interests. These sorts of jobs are gratifying since they proactively help people and make a significant difference to the overall functioning of society. For instance, some prominent public sector jobs consist of teachers, healthcare professionals, social workers, firefighters and police officers, to name just a couple of good examples.
